Setting the Mood
Setting the mood can dramatically elevate your THC drink experience, transforming it from a simple consumption into a truly immersive journey.
Choose Ambiance
Think of it like curating the perfect soundtrack for a movie – the right ambiance can amplify emotions and enhance the overall impact. Dim lighting creates a sense of intimacy and relaxation, perfect for unwinding after a long day. Soft music with soothing melodies or ambient soundscapes can further lull you into a state of tranquility, allowing you to fully appreciate the effects of your THC drink.

Prepare Snacks
Preparing snacks is an often overlooked but crucial step in enhancing your THC drink experience.
Think of it like pairing wine with a meal – the right snack can complement the flavors and effects of your THC beverage, leading to a more enjoyable and balanced experience.
- Opt for savory snacks: Salty and crunchy treats like popcorn, chips, or nuts can help counteract the sometimes-sweet taste of some THC drinks.
- Indulge in creamy goodness: Smooth dips like hummus, guacamole, or queso can provide a satisfying contrast to lighter THC beverages.
- Don’t forget the sweet tooth: If you prefer something sweeter, consider fruit, yogurt, or chocolate. Just remember that sugary snacks can sometimes intensify the psychoactive effects of THC.

Choosing the Right THC Product
Choosing the right THC product can greatly influence your overall experience.
Consider factors such as your desired onset time, potency level, and preferred consumption method when making your selection.
Explore Different Consumable Forms
The world of THC products offers a wide array of options, each with its own unique characteristics and effects.
Understanding the different consumable forms can help you make an informed choice that aligns with your individual needs and preferences.
Inhalables: These include vaping cartridges, flower, and pipes. They offer the fastest onset of effects as THC is absorbed directly into the bloodstream through the lungs.
Edibles: This category encompasses gummies, chocolates, baked goods, and capsules. Edibles have a longer onset time (30 minutes to 2 hours) but provide sustained effects that can last for several hours.
Tinctures: These liquid extracts are typically taken sublingually (under the tongue), allowing for faster absorption than edibles but slower than inhalables.
Topicals: Lotions, creams, and balms containing THC are applied directly to the skin for localized relief of pain and inflammation.

Understanding dosage and potency is crucial for a safe and enjoyable experience with THC products.
THC potency is typically measured in milligrams (mg) per serving.
Start with a low dose, especially if you’re new to THC, and gradually increase the amount as needed. It’s always better to err on the side of caution and go slow.
Read Product Reviews and Labels Carefully
Reading product reviews and labels carefully is essential for making an informed decision about which THC product is right for you. Reviews from other users can provide valuable insights into the effects, taste, and overall quality of a particular product.
Pay close attention to the product label, which will list the potency (mg of THC per serving), ingredients, and recommended dosage. This information will help you choose a product that aligns with your desired experience and tolerance level.
